7. My Stuff 
DRM/ Forward Lock 
Your phone supports a Digital Rights Management (DRM) system to protect 
acquired content. A piece of content (for example, ringtones, wallpapers) 
can be protected by using 
Forward Lock
, which means the protected 
contents cannot be forwarded to other devices including other phones and 
desktops.  
With respect to DRM, a forward locked sound appears with an icon (
) in 
the sound list and a forward locked image appears with an icon (
) in the 
image list.

Audio 
Play back sound in your phone or edits information. The sound formats 
supported here are MIDI, AAC, AAC+, WMA, iMelody, MP3 and AMR.  
 
1.  Press the [
Menu
] Soft key, select 
7.My Stuff
, and then select 
1.Audio
 
to display the list of sounds recorded in your phone. 
2.  Press the [OK] key to play the selected melody. 
3.  Press the [
Back
] Soft key to return to the list. 
 
Press the [
Set as
] Soft key to set the selected sound as a preferred 
ringtone. 
NOTE: You can not set an audio file as a ringtone, if it is larger than 600Kb. 
 
Press the [
Options
] Soft key ([
]) to apply the options to the sound 
concerned. The [
Options
] Soft key is active when the downloaded sound 
is selected. 
• 
Send as Multimedia Message
:  Send the selected sound in a 
multimedia messages. 
This option is available only for non-forward-locked 
sounds.
 
• 
Send via Bluetooth
Transmit the selected sound via Bluetooth 
• 
Rename
:  Rename a sound. (For further details about renaming a file, 
see 8. Entering text
 
on page 27.) 
• 
Delete
Delete a sound. 
• 
Delete All
Delete all sounds in the sound list. 
• 
File Info
View the information about a sound.
